Pocket sized radio, amazing performance

The Hytera BD302i is an entry-level, grab-and-go digital radio requiring minimal user training. Weighing only 5 ounces, the lightweight and compact design makes it easy to carry and operate for long shifts. The BD30i supports the 400 to 470MHz UHF frequency range with 48 Channels and 3 Zones (16 Channels per Zone).

Key Features of Hytera BD302i:

. Analog/Digital Dual Modes: Enables a simple and cost-effective migration path from analog to digital.

. Extended Talk Range: Hytera’s innovative receiving technology extends the talk range.

. Long-Life Battery: Powerful 2200mAh Lithium Ion batteries enable up to 16 hours of operation in digital mode and 12 hours in analog.

. High-Quality Audio: DMR digital technology provides excellent audio quality for reliable communication.

. Anti-Interference: Digital encoding and error correcting reduces signal interference on the same frequency.

. Reliable and Durable: Compliant with MIL-STD-810-G for shock and vibration.

. Pseudo Trunking: Automatically uses whichever digital timeslot is free to improve call connectivity and frequency efficiency.

. DMR: DMR signaling enables group calls, private calls, and all calls to be transmitted with PTT ID.

. Repeater Mode Operation: Supports DMR Tier II repeaters to extend coverage.

. Audio Channel Announcement: Voice announcement of channel number for quick and accurate channel switching, even in low visibility.

. VOX: Voice-activated microphone enables hands-free operation

. Scanning: Allows listening to communication activities on other channels

. Emergency Calling: One-touch Emergency Alarms can be sent to other radios with the programmable button. Improves worker safety and emergency response time.

The BD302i provides reliable communications, crystal clear digital audio, a powerful Li-Ion battery for up to 16 hours of operation, and excellent value for the money. The BD302i meets MIL-STD-810-G for shock and vibration and IP54 for dust and water resistance to guarantee reliability in harsh environments. It can be configured to operate analog or digital, providing a simple and cost-effective way to migrate to modern digital radios.
